r12877: Stop passing structs around in smb messages, instead
always linearize into little-endian. Should fix all Solaris issues with this, plus provide a cleaner base moving forward for cluster-aware Samba where smbd's can communicate across different compilers/architectures (eventually these message will have to go cross-machine). Jeremy.
